Davis Commercial Services Ltd is located in Northampton, United Kingdom on 12 Baron Ave, Earls Barton. Davis Commercial Services Ltd is rated 3.8 out of 5 in the category restaurant supply store in United Kingdom.
Address
12 Baron Ave, Earls Barton
Accessibility
Wheelchair-accessible car park